Set theory is a part of mathematical logic. The course covers: Paradoxes. The cumulative hierarchy. The axioms for Zermelo-Fraenkel's set theory. Classes. Ordered sets: partial and linear orderings, well-founded relations, well-orderings. The axiom of choice and equivalent variants. Zorn's lemma and the well-ordering principle. Transfinite induction and recursion. Ordinals and cardinals. The continuum hypothesis. Briefly about independence results and models of set theories. Briefly about category theory.
